From the Smoke of the Grill… to the Jar

A recipe filled with family, memories, and childhood. Created by chef Andrea Poli, who grew up surrounded by the smoky aromas of his grandmother’s kitchen—flavors he has brought back to life in his own restaurant, specializing, among other things, in grilled meats.

To evoke the tastes of his childhood, Andrea Poli teamed up with Bonverre to develop a uniquely flavored condiment. A smoked mayonnaise that, playing on the sounds of the Venetian dialect, becomes “Maio Mè.” Our smoked mayonnaise is a Venetian-inspired condiment with a rich, enveloping taste, capable of turning even the simplest sandwich into a gourmet delight.

Originally from San Pietro in Gu (PD), Chef Andrea Poli has always been immersed in the world of hospitality. As a child, he slept in the rooms of his family-run inn, surrounded by the charm of the restaurant, spoiled by everyone with little tastings. After completing his university studies, he decided to move to Australia to master the art of grilling. Upon returning, he brought his vision to life, creating what is now Gustificio.

Ingredients​

Sunflower seed oil (EU origin), pasteurized whole egg (Italy origin) 9%, smoke flavoring 3%, lemon juice, white wine vinegar (contains sulfites), sugar, salt. Preservative: sorbic acid.
